How do you reform a Panama hat?
Hold the hat in steam over boiling water and mold the hat back into shape. A blow dryer – on a low heat setting – can be used to dry the hat as you are reforming its shape. To reshape the brim, use an iron – again, on low heat setting – to give it just the right bend.
How can you tell if a Panama hat is real?
The easiest way to tell is to look at the top of the hat. If the straw fibres flower out from the centre of the hat (like the photo above) then it is a genuine Panama. If it is square, or without a centre then it is a machine-made copy.

What is the difference between a fedora and a Panama hat?
The main difference between a Panama hat vs fedora is that a Panama hat is made out of straw, and a fedora is typically made from felt. So the biggest difference is the material. Panama hats are woven from strands from the jipijapa plant, while men’s fedoras are usually made from felt.
What shape should a Panama hat be?
The traditional Panama is a fedora-style hat shaped with a central dent in the crown which is pinched at the front, with a variable width brim and made from creamy toquilla straw.
Can a Panama hat be repaired?
If you notice a tiny crack forming, a slight dab of Elmer’s glue can help repairing it. However, it is usually best to repair your hat using a crown repair strip. These strips patch and hold the straw together preventing the straw from further cracking.

What Colour should a Panama hat be?
A fine Montecristi hat is more the color of ivory. Even the finest hats will have some red and grayish straw. All hats darken slightly with age. A consistent, light ivory color throughout the hat is ideal, and rare.

Who makes the original Panama hat?
Ecuador
The Panama hat is made entirely in Ecuador These hats became known as “Panama hats” due to their massive export from Ecuador to Panama during the 19th century, promoted by Manuel Alfaro y Gonzalez and his wife during the construction of the Panama Canal.

Can I wash my Panama hat?
Cleaning your Panama hat Spot clean using a damp cloth with mild soapy water or a wet wipe using gentle strokes following the grain of the fibres. Be sure not to rub the stain further into the weave. Pat dry and allow the hat to dry naturally. Do not use chemical cleaners as this may stain and cause discolouration.
Can you wear a Panama hat in the rain?
We recommend never wearing your Panama in the rain. The straw can absorb a small about of moisture, and this won’t damage the material itself, but prolonged dampness can make it fall out of shape. Your hat can most likely be re-blocked if this happens, but prevention is always better than a cure.
Why are Panama hats expensive?
The single most important factor in determining the value of a Panama hat is 1) fineness of weave. Three other important factors that affect the price are 2) evenness of weave, 3) color of straw, 4) shaping and finishing. The 5) size of the hat can also affect price.

How do you get sweat stains out of a Panama hat?
Wipe away sweat stains with a cloth like a microfiber cloth, damped with water and a little dish soap. If the stain persists, use a soft-bristled brush and a mixture of 1/4-cup hydrogen peroxide and 1/4-cup warm water. Dip your brush in the solution and scrub the stain.
